Latitude.sh incident
Increased error rate for deployments and Dallas connectivity
Affected components
SAOSP1MIA2CHILAXNYCSYDDALSAN3Automation ToolTYO3LONMEX2ASHBUEBGTFRASAO2SGPLON2LAX2AMS
Update timeline
- investigating Mar 04, 2026, 06:05 PM UTC
We are investigating an increased error rate affecting deployments and a problem with Dallas connectivity We are working to address this issue as soon as possible and will provide updates as we learn more and implement the necessary fixes.
- investigating Mar 04, 2026, 06:06 PM UTC
We are continuing to investigate this issue.
- monitoring Mar 04, 2026, 06:25 PM UTC
A fix has been implemented and we are monitoring the results.
- resolved Mar 04, 2026, 07:47 PM UTC
This incident has been resolved.
